Spring/Summer Makeup Trends in South Africa

As the vibrant colors of spring and the warmth of summer approach in South Africa, it’s time to welcome a fresh array of makeup trends. This season, South African makeup artists and beauty enthusiasts are embracing trends that celebrate the country’s diverse beauty and culture while keeping the makeup light, fun, and perfect for the sunny days. In this article, we will explore the most prominent spring/summer makeup trends in South Africa for a look that’s as radiant as the country’s landscapes.

1. Sun-Kissed Glow

The desire for a sun-kissed look is strong during spring and summer in South Africa. To achieve this, makeup artists are focusing on creating a radiant, dewy complexion. This trend involves minimal foundation and concealer, allowing natural freckles and skin texture to shine through. A bronzer with a hint of shimmer is used to add warmth and create a healthy glow, while highlighters are applied to high points of the face to catch the sun’s rays. The result is a fresh, luminous appearance that complements the sunny South African weather.

2. Vibrant Eyeliner

Bold, colorful eyeliner is making a statement this season. South African makeup enthusiasts are experimenting with vivid shades like turquoise, coral, and electric blue. These eyeliners are used to create striking winged liner looks, graphic shapes, or colorful accents on the lower lash line. Vibrant eyeliner is a great way to add a pop of color to your makeup and embrace the playful spirit of spring and summer.

3. Lip Gloss and Tints

Glossy lips are back in style. The trend for this season is all about shiny, juicy lips. South African beauty lovers are reaching for lip glosses, tinted lip balms, and liquid lipsticks with a glossy finish. These products give the lips a plump, hydrated appearance, perfect for the sunny weather. You can choose shades from natural nudes to vibrant pinks and reds, depending on your mood and outfit.

4. Graphic Liner

Graphic eyeliner is a trend that allows for artistic expression. South African makeup artists are experimenting with bold, graphic liner designs, creating striking looks that are both edgy and eye-catching. From dramatic winged liner to geometric shapes and abstract designs, graphic liner is all about pushing the boundaries and letting your creativity flow.

5. Natural Brows

Natural, fuller brows are in vogue this season. Instead of over-arched and over-plucked brows, the focus is on embracing the brows’ natural shape and enhancing them with a gentle touch. Brow gels and pencils are used to fill in sparse areas and add definition without making the brows appear too sculpted. The result is a soft, youthful look that complements the overall minimalistic approach to makeup in spring and summer.

6. Glitter and Metallic Accents

Adding a touch of glitter or metallic accents to your makeup can elevate your look for spring and summer. South African makeup trends are embracing this by using glitter eyeshadows, metallic pigments, and shimmering highlights to create a dazzling effect. Whether it’s a subtle shimmer on the eyelids or a bold metallic lip, these accents are a great way to celebrate the festive and cheerful spirit of the season.

South Africa’s spring and summer makeup trends are all about celebrating the natural beauty of the country’s diverse population and embracing the vibrant, sunny weather. From achieving a sun-kissed glow to experimenting with bold graphic eyeliner and adding playful touches like colorful eyeliner and glossy lips, these trends reflect the creativity and enthusiasm of the South African beauty community. So, this season, let your makeup mirror the energy and excitement of South Africa’s warm and sunny months.
